Introduction to Conductive Fiber

Conductive fibers are a special type of fiber that possess the ability to conduct electricity. They are typically made by incorporating conductive materials such as metals (like copper, silver, and nickel), carbon black, or conductive polymers into the fiber matrix. These fibers have a wide range of applications across various industries due to their unique electrical and physical properties.


In the field of electronics, conductive fibers are used for electromagnetic shielding in electronic devices to prevent interference from external electromagnetic fields and to protect sensitive components. In the textile industry, they are employed to create smart textiles that can sense and respond to environmental changes, such as temperature, humidity, or pressure. Conductive fibers also find applications in the medical field for monitoring physiological signals, in the automotive industry for anti - static applications, and in the aerospace industry for lightning protection.
